ANB gets shareholders' nod on H2 dividend payout

Riyadh-Mubasher: Arab National Bank (ANB) said its extraordinary general meeting, held on 24 March, approved cash dividends for the second half of 2015 at 5.5% of capital, or SAR 0.55 a share.

The bank earlier paid cash dividends for H1-15 at 4.5% of capital. Thus, the full-year dividends total 10% of capital, or nearly SAR 1000 million.

Shareholders of record on 24 March are eligible for the second-half dividends. The payout will start on 7 April.

ANB posted earnings of SAR 1.36 billion for H2-15, a fall of 1.3% compared with SAR 1.38 billion in the same period of 2014.

Shareholders also approved the board's report for 2015 and the recommendation on paying bonus to board members.
